Several factors impact card value, including physical condition, rarity classifications, and the presence of foil or alternate art versions. Market demand driven by the current competitive meta and collector sentiment plays a crucial role. Additionally, sealed products often maintain intrinsic worth due to their unopened status, while legality in sanctioned formats can either bolster or limit desirability.
